Job description

Your role

The Project Quality Manager requires a strong background in site operations and consultancy services to head the QA QC function of the PMCM Team and lead quality assurance initiatives across multidisciplinary projects This role will ensure compliance with regulatory standards drive continuous improvement and support project delivery excellence both on-site and in client-facing environments The duties have continuity through the complete lifecycle of the project from engineering design temporary works until hand-over through construction and testing amp commissioning and provides leadership to achieve successful project delivery Act as the Quality Management Representative of the PMCM for site operations In coordination with the Head of Construction manage construction supervision teams including Resident Engineers Discipline Engineers Inspectors and support staff Lead the implementation and maintenance of the Integrated Management System IMS for the Project Ensure full compliance with processes procedures regulations specifications employer s requirements and relevant authority standards Ensure proper documentation and record management practices are maintained ensuring complete traceability of the PMCM activities through definition and supervision of the required procedures Oversee QA QC activities for the project across assets and disciplines Earthworks subgrade and embankments Ensure Inspection amp Test Plans ITPs Method Statements and Work Procedures are approved and effectively implemented Monitor material approvals laboratory testing and site inspections in line with authority and project requirements Plan and conduct internal audits vendor audits and support external client authority audits Lead non-conformance management root cause analysis RCA and corrective preventive action implementation Track and report quality KPIs trends lessons learned and continuous improvement initiatives Collaborate closely with Project Managers Construction Managers Engineers Contractors and Site Teams

  • Clients and consultants
  • Contractors and suppliers
  • Authorities and regulatory bodies

Provide quality consultancy and advisory services to the other functional teams other consultants and client Deliver quality training and mentoring to project and site teams on

  • Quality standards and procedures
  • Construction quality best practices
  • Quality tools

Monitor project progress and identify potential risks delays and issues Promote a proactive quality collaboration team work and continuous improvement culture across project teams and contractors Prepare and present periodic project performance reports to senior management and clients Participate in project review meetings and executive-level presentations Build and maintain strong relationships with clients contractors authorities and other stakeholders Identify opportunities for operational efficiencies and cost optimization Escalate critical issues and provide strategic recommendations Ensure compliance with organizational governance and reporting requirements

Bachelor s Degree in Architectural, Civil Engineering, Quality Management, or a related discipline. ISO 9001 Lead Auditor certification (preferred). Professional membership with a recognized engineering institution is preferred. 15+ years of experience, with at least 10 on quality management within buildings and/or transportation projects. Proven experience managing site-based quality operations on large-scale road or transportation projects. Good leadership, communication, and stakeholder management skills. In-depth knowledge of Quality Management Systems (QMS / IMS), ISO standards, construction quality practices, quality tools such as RCA, FMEA, audits, and continuous improvement techniques. Strong consultancy and client-facing background, preferably within engineering consultancy environments. Experience coordinating with contractors, consultants, and government authorities. Excellent coordination and stakeholder management skills. In depth knowledge of inspection and testing techniques with regard to temporary and permanent works. Good engineering judgement, communication and technical reporting skills. Strong ability on negotiation, conflict resolution, decision-making and problem-solving. High level of organisation and commitment to your work. Excellent personal organisational skills and team work. Used to work in a fast-paced office environment combining construction supervision works and administration work. Open to adapt to flexible working hours arrangements. Experience working in the KSA or wider Middle East region is preferred.
